In this study we present a method to synthesize new heterogenous photocatalytic materials based on ternary nanocomposite ZnO/MgO/TiO2 to activate persulphate (K2S2O8) for degradation of methylen blue dye (MB) and pesticide acetamiprid that used in aquaculture and agricultural cultivation under simulated sunlight.

To the best of our knowledge, no study has investigated replacing chemical fertilizers with fish effluents in marjorana production in a combined aquaculture agriculture system. The main objective of this study was to investigate the effect of Nile tilapia (Oreochromis niloticus) fish effluent water on the growth parameters, herbage yield, and essential oil composition of sweet marjoram.

In the current study, five Lactobacillus gasseri MA strains from human breast milk were investigated for their usage potentials in aquaculture and seafood products as probiotic and bio-protective. The strains were tested for their susceptibilities to various clinical antibiotics used in fish cultivation, antimicrobial activities against seven fish pathogens, alpha-amylase enzyme activities, and susceptibilities to sodium benzoate which used as a food preservative.

Scirpus littoralis Schrab and Typha orientalis C. Presl are cultivated in the paddy field and in the shrimp pond in the Mekong Delta of Viet Nam for human food and providing habitat for shrimp, respectively. They are recognized as phytoremediator in brackish shrimp aquaculture wastewater treatment system. However, information on effects of NaCl on plant growth and mineral concentrations of the two species is limited. Therefore, the present study was carried out to identify salt-tolerance between the two species.

The biofouling issue is a tenacious issue throughout the history of aquaculture farming in the world, however it has elevated in priority as labour and electricity costs have arisen in recent years. Besides, fouling development is frequently fast on the grounds that the waters encompassing aquaculture activities are enhanced by natural and inorganic squanders (uneaten food, fecal and excretory material) created by high-density fish populations.

The studies on fatty acids of some strains of microalgae have been implemented (Ronquillo et al., 2012, Liang et al., 2004, Hoa et al., 2010). Still, not much studies on the nutrient content included fatty acid composition of microalgae have been carried out in mangrove area of Vietnam. Thus, present study aims to identify nutrient content of microalgae from mangroves of Xuan Thuy NP in order to contribute in improving quality of alga-based food source cultivated for coastal aquaculture.

Aquaculture, also known as aquafarming, is the farming of aquatic organisms such as fish, crustaceans, molluscs and aquatic plants.[1][2] Aquaculture involves cultivating freshwater and saltwater populations under controlled conditions, and can be contrasted with commercial fishing, which is the harvesting of wild fish.[3] Mariculture refers to aquaculture practiced in marine environments and in underwater habitats.

Spirulina is a Microalgae that can be consumed by humans and animals. It is usually taken by humans as a nutritional supplement and is made primarily from two species of cyanobacteria: Arthrospira platensis and Arthrospira maxima. Arthrospira is cultivated worldwide; used as a dietary supplement as well as a whole food; and is available in tablet, flake and powder form. It is also used as a feed supplement in the aquaculture, aquarium and poultry industries.
